Increased bowstring slack occurs when humid conditions cause which mechanism in the composite crossbows used during the Han Dynasty?

A)Hygroscopic polymer chain extension
B)Viscoelastic creep of bronze fittings
C)Thermal expansion of the trigger
D)Galvanic corrosion weakening the stock

💡 Explanation

Hygroscopic polymer chain extension caused by humidity causes the bowstring material to stretch. Because cellulose absorbs moisture, altering fiber dimensions increased slack occurs, therefore, decreasing the crossbow's draw weight, rather than due only to elastic deformations or expansion of metal parts.
